STATE PRIMARY SEPT. 9. ABSENTEE BALLOTS AVAILABLE

Absentee ballots for the Tues., Sept. 9 State Primary are available at Town Clerk's Office. Monday, Sept. 8 at noon is the last day and hour to request an absentee ballot. All absentee ballots must be received by the Town Clerk by election day in order to be counted.

The last day for new voters to register for the State Primary is Wed., Aug.20 at 8 p.m.

Voters registered in a party (Republican/Democratic) are eligible to vote in the primary of that party. Unenrolled voters have their choice of party ballot, and must decide this prior to asking for their ballot.

Massachusetts allows voters to vote by absentee ballot if they:

•will be absent from their city or town on election day, and/or

•have a physical disability that prevents their voting at the polling place, and/or

•cannot vote at the polls due to religious beliefs.
